FIFA Allows Summer Transfers to Finish Season with Current Clubs

Ruling on the case of players at the end of their contract, FIFA authorizes players sold this summer to complete the season in their previous clubs.
According to AD, players are required to comply with this measure, even in the event of a planned transfer or scheduled end of contract. This decision was made following discussions with the players’ union and the European Club Association.
While this decision is appreciated by some football stakeholders, others acknowledge that FIFA cannot force any club or player to comply with this logic.
In this regard, Hakim Ziyech can continue the season peacefully in the Netherlands with Ajax and even beyond July 1, if Chelsea, Ajax and the player agree. The only concern at this level is the club that will pay his salary and what would happen if he was injured.
